Common Issues with Patio Doors
Before diving into the repair procedure, it's important to determine the common concerns that can arise with patio doors. Here are a few of the most regular problems house owners deal with:
Difficulty in Sliding or Opening
Causes: Misalignment, worn-out rollers, or particles in the track.Symptoms: The door may be tough to move, or it may not open or close smoothly.
Leaking or Drafty Doors
Causes: Damaged weatherstripping, gaps around the frame, or a compromised seal.Signs: Cold drafts, water seepage, or increased energy bills.
Broken Locks or Handles
Causes: Wear and tear, improper installation, or damage from force.Signs: The lock may not engage appropriately, or the handle might be loose or broken.
Cracked or Damaged Glass
Causes: Impact from things, severe temperature level changes, or old age.Symptoms: Visible fractures, chips, or shattered glass.
Noisy Operation
Causes: Loose hardware, worn-out rollers, or misalignment.Signs: Squeaking, grinding, or rattling sounds when the door is moved.Actions to Repair Common Patio Door Issues1. Trouble in Sliding or Opening
Check the Track:
Clean the track utilizing a vacuum or a brush to eliminate any debris.Examine for any obstructions or damage to the track.
Inspect the Rollers:
Remove the door from the track and examine the rollers for wear and tear.Replace any broken or damaged rollers with brand-new ones.
Realign the Door:
Adjust the rollers or the door frame to ensure the door is correctly aligned.Utilize a level to inspect for any misalignment and make required adjustments.2. Dripping or Drafty Doors
Replace Weatherstripping:
Remove the old weatherstripping and clean the location.Install brand-new weatherstripping, ensuring it fits comfortably around the door.
Seal Gaps:
Use caulk or weatherproofing tape to seal any spaces around the door frame.Guarantee the seal is constant and devoid of spaces.3. Broken Locks or Handles
Check the Lock Mechanism:
Check for any noticeable damage or wear.Oil the lock system with a silicone-based lubricant.
Replace the Lock:
If the lock is damaged beyond repair, remove it and install a new one.Make sure the brand-new lock is suitable with the existing hardware.
Secure the Handle:
Tighten any loose screws or bolts.If the deal with is harmed, replace it with a new one.4. Split or Damaged Glass
Assess the Damage:
Determine if the glass can be repaired or if it needs to be replaced.For small cracks, consider utilizing a glass repair package.
Replace the Glass:
Remove the damaged glass and clean the frame.Install a new piece of glass, guaranteeing it is correctly secured.5. Noisy Operation
Lubricate the Hardware:
Apply a silicone-based lube to the rollers and hinges.Make sure all moving parts are well-lubricated.
Tighten Up Loose Hardware:
Check all screws and bolts and tighten any that are loose.Replace any damaged hardware as needed.
Realign the Door:
Adjust the rollers or the door frame to guarantee the door is effectively aligned.Use a level to look for any misalignment and make required adjustments.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
Q: How typically should I clean my patio door track?
A: It's an excellent concept to clean up the track at least when a year, or more regularly if you reside in an area with a great deal of dust or particles.
Q: Can I replace the glass in my patio door myself?
A: While it is possible to replace the glass yourself, it can be an intricate task and may require unique tools. If you're not comfy with the procedure, it's finest to seek advice from a professional.
Q: What kind of weatherstripping should I use for my patio door?
A: There are several types of weatherstripping readily available, consisting of foam, rubber, and vinyl. Choose a type that works with your door and offers a great seal.
